This takes a closer look at what dirt is made of and how soap, washing powders and other chemicals help us to clean up the dirt on ourselves, our clothes and around the home. It also discusses the effects of these chemicals on our environment and the importance of bacteria and other micro-organisms which destroy biological dirt.
